* Preserve callback query bytes when appending iss/code/state params

add_query_params previously decoded the existing query with parse_qsl
and re-encoded it, mutating opaque or signed query strings (a valueless
?flag became ?flag=, non-UTF-8 percent-encoded bytes got replaced).
Append the newly-encoded params to the existing query string instead of
round-tripping it through parse/encode.

Also fixes a stray bare `httpx` reference in a test that should use
httpx2 following the SDK v2 migration.

* Attach RFC 9207 iss to authorize() success redirects too

AuthorizationHandler only added iss to error redirects from the SDK's
base handler, not to code redirects returned directly by authorize()
overrides that bypass consent/upstream (as GitHub's mocked test does).
Since metadata now unconditionally advertises
authorization_response_iss_parameter_supported, any client-facing
redirect missing iss hard-fails RFC 9207-aware clients.

Also fixes HeadlessOAuth, which parsed code/state from the redirect
but silently dropped iss, so the same regression would have masked
itself across every other provider integration test too.

* Carry RFC 9207 iss through the production OAuth callback path

OAuthProxy advertises authorization_response_iss_parameter_supported and
sends iss on every authorization redirect, but the client's production
callback chain (CallbackResponse -> OAuthCallbackResult -> OAuth.callback_handler)
had no iss field, so it was silently dropped and the SDK's
validate_authorization_response_iss rejected the callback. HeadlessOAuth
already carried iss through, which is why CI stayed green while real
clients failed.

Add iss to CallbackResponse and OAuthCallbackResult, thread it through
store_result_once for both success and error branches, and pass it into
AuthorizationCodeResult in OAuth.callback_handler.

* Don't duplicate iss when a provider redirect already carries one

* Consolidate RFC 9207 iss handling into a single redirect helper

Every client-facing authorization redirect must carry exactly one iss.
That invariant was being enforced by hand at five separate call sites,
each building its own params dict -- which is how the success-redirect
path shipped without iss in the first place, and how a registered
redirect_uri that already carries its own iss could end up duplicated.
Route all five sites through build_client_redirect(), which owns the
idempotent replace-or-append behavior so no caller can get it wrong.

The Model Context Protocol (MCP) connects LLMs to tools and data. FastMCP gives you everything you need to go from prototype to production:

from fastmcp import FastMCP

mcp = FastMCP("Demo 🚀")

@mcp.tool
def add(a: int, b: int) -> int:
    """Add two numbers"""
    return a + b

if __name__ == "__main__":
    mcp.run()

Why FastMCP

Building an effective MCP application is harder than it looks. FastMCP handles all of it. Declare a tool with a Python function, and the schema, validation, and documentation are generated automatically. Connect to a server with a URL, and transport negotiation, authentication, and protocol lifecycle are managed for you. You focus on your logic, and the MCP part just works: with FastMCP, best practices are built in.

That's why FastMCP is the standard framework for working with MCP. FastMCP 1.0 was incorporated into the official MCP Python SDK in 2024. Today, the actively maintained standalone project is downloaded a million times a day, and some version of FastMCP powers 70% of MCP servers across all languages.

FastMCP has three pillars:

Servers
Servers

Expose tools, resources, and prompts to LLMs.
Apps
Apps

Give your tools interactive UIs rendered directly in the conversation.
Clients
Clients

Connect to any MCP server — local or remote, programmatic or CLI.

Servers wrap your Python functions into MCP-compliant tools, resources, and prompts. Clients connect to any server with full protocol support. And Apps give your tools interactive UIs rendered directly in the conversation.

Installation

We recommend installing FastMCP with uv:

uv pip install fastmcp

For full installation instructions, including verification and upgrading, see the Installation Guide.

Upgrading? We have guides for:

Note

If import fastmcp fails right after a pip upgrade from FastMCP 3.2 or earlier, run pip install --force-reinstall fastmcp. See Troubleshooting for why this happens (uv is unaffected).

FastMCP's complete documentation is available at gofastmcp.com, including detailed guides, API references, and advanced patterns.

Documentation is also available in llms.txt format, which is a simple markdown standard that LLMs can consume easily:

  • llms.txt is essentially a sitemap, listing all the pages in the documentation.
  • llms-full.txt contains the entire documentation. Note this may exceed the context window of your LLM.
